westfield nj The Westfield Service League is celebrating its 65th birthday this year. The league owns and operates the Thrift Shop and Consignment Shops at 114 Elmer Street. Proceeds benefit local charities. In addition to running the shops, some members of the league volunteer as dispatchers at the Westfield Volunteer Rescue Squad. Pictured performing dispatching duties are Amy DiGiovanni, left, and Cathy Schwarzenbek.
The Westfield Service Leagues Thrift and Consignment Shops, located at 114 Elmer Street, are now open for business. Both shops have a large selection of childrens back-to-school outfits, as well as mens and womens clothing. Books, toys, jewelry and bric-a-brac are also available for sale. The shops are open Tuesday through Saturday from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m. The Thrift Shop accepts donations of clothing, household items, books, toys, seasonal decorations, ornaments and more.
